Auto-Licensing
Auto-Licensing allows you to select licenses to be assigned to devices upon discovery. You can define
licensing rules for importing BSSs and Wireless Clients into your network system.
You may define Auto-Licensing at the appliance network level all the way down to the floor network
level, but you should always define Auto-Licensing at the appliance level. Any network level below the
appliance level will inherit the configuration. If you need to have a dierent configuration below the
appliance level, use the Override settings option.
Note
The Override settings option is available when you select (highlight) a network level below
the appliance level. Use the Expand button to reveal the other levels.
The following rules apply:
Only selected licenses (identified by a checkmark) are assigned.
You can narrow the scope by selecting a network level from the network tree.
A license will not be assigned if there are no available licenses.
After a license assignment, the number of licenses are reduced accordingly.
